  2. Hello, I am experiencing a crash when I try to generate large biome world types. This problem has been happening to me for a couple versions now. I am using the vanilla launcher with the recommended forge version. It occurs even if I remove my other mods and just use TFC and Forge. It also continues to occur even after a fresh install. Increasing ram usage in my minecraft profile in the vanilla launcher has no effect [i have 32 gigs of DDR3 RAM]. I have updated my video card driver and x64 Java. The mods I am using at the moment: Damage Indicators 3.2.0 FastCraft 1.9 Journey Map 4.0.5 Optifine 1.7.10 HD U A4 Forge TFC 79.8 As I said earlier, even if I just strip it down to TFC and Forge, on a fresh install, the game will still crash after attempting to generate large biome worlds.   3. Means of obtaining Flint

    Just a small suggestion here. I think flint should no longer be an occassional drop from mining gravel. Instead, I think it should only be obtained through use of the gold pan. To me that would make more sense as you're sifting through the gravel to begin with to search for traces of ores.
  4. More early game uses for straw

    Hello. I have an idea for straw beds. What if they could still work like regular beds except that when you wake up in the morning, you have either high probability or a 100% chance of having a drowsiness affect applied to the player character. It would automatically go away after 5 minutes or so. It would still let you skip the night and set spawn, but delays you starting out the next day.
